Common Walkway Resurfacing Jobs
Walkway Resurfacing - restores the surface of existing walkways to improve safety and appearance.
Crack Repair - fills and seals cracks to prevent further damage and maintain structural integrity.
Surface Refinishing - refreshes worn or faded concrete to enhance curb appeal.
Slope Correction - adjusts uneven surfaces to ensure proper drainage and safety.
Surface Texture Application - adds slip-resistant finishes for improved traction and safety.
Color Coating - applies decorative or protective color layers to customize and protect walkways.
Walkway Resurfacing Questions
What types of walkways can be resurfaced? Resurfacing services can update concrete, asphalt, or stone walkways to improve appearance and safety.
How does resurfacing benefit a walkway? It restores surface smoothness, enhances durability, and improves overall curb appeal.
Is walkway resurfacing suitable for damaged surfaces? Yes, resurfacing can address cracks, uneven areas, and surface wear to extend the walkway’s lifespan.
What should property owners consider before resurfacing? It’s important to evaluate the existing surface condition and choose the appropriate resurfacing material for longevity.
